Women's Issues therapists in Green Bay, Wisconsin Statistics

Women's Issues therapists in Green Bay, Wisconsin average 16 years of experience and charge around $208 per session. 100% offer online sessions. The top treatment approaches are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) (73%), Person-Centered Therapy (Rogerian) (38%), and Acceptance & Commitment Therapy (ACT) (37%).
